Do you ever feel like you are going through the motions, and that your major life choices are simply subscribing to the status quo? And do you ever wonder if your general opinions and viewpoints of the world are overly influenced by society at large?
As a podcast, Preconceived exists to question the current state of affairs. Why are we groomed to accept norms as they are? Are we all destined to go to school, find a stable job, get married, have kids, then enjoy our retirement and older age? Do we hold certain beliefs because we value them, or because someone else told us to?
Hosted by ophthalmologist Zale Mednick, Preconceived challenges the preconceptions that shape how we view the world, and the paradigms by which we live our lives.
